AVT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

285 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Avnet (AVT)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$2.44B — down 41% from $4.17B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 76 funds closed out of AVT and 34 opened new positions — a net loss of 42 holders — while 100 trimmed existing stakes and 109 added.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$30.8M. The largest seller was LSV Asset Management, cutting an estimated $35.2M.
